Official Channels for Free Appetizer Offers

The most reliable way to secure a free appetizer at Texas Roadhouse is through the VIP Club, the brand's national email rewards program. Signing up is free and can be completed online, in-store, or via the mobile app. Upon registration, new members typically receive a digital coupon for a free appetizer within 24 to 48 hours. This offer is strictly tied to the purchase of one adult entrée and is limited to one redemption per table. The coupon is sent via email or text, depending on the member's preference, and generally expires within 14 to 21 days. This method is identified as the most consistent way to receive a free appetizer regardless of the guest's location.

In addition to the VIP Club, Texas Roadhouse utilizes text message sign-up promotions to distribute welcome offers. Customers can text a specific code to a designated short number to enroll. Upon confirmation, they receive a link to a free appetizer coupon. The conditions for this offer mirror those of the VIP Club: it requires an entrée purchase, is valid for dine-in only, and is subject to similar expiration timelines. This method appeals to mobile users who prefer instant communication over email.

The Texas Roadhouse mobile app also serves as a potential source for first-time user offers. While availability may fluctuate based on market and promotion cycles, new app users who create an account may be eligible for a free appetizer with an entrée purchase. The app provides access to additional app-exclusive deals and early access to promotions. Furthermore, guests can obtain free appetizer coupons by completing guest satisfaction surveys. Receipts from in-store visits contain a link to a survey; upon completion, a code is provided that must be written on the original receipt. This code unlocks a reward, often a free appetizer, which must be redeemed with an adult entrée purchase within a specified timeframe, typically 2 to 4 weeks.

Eligibility Rules and Redemption Policies

All free appetizer offers at Texas Roadhouse are subject to a standardized set of rules to ensure fairness across locations. The most critical requirement is the purchase of a regular adult entrée; the free appetizer cannot be redeemed without this qualifying purchase. Offers are typically limited to one per table per visit. The coupon must be presented to the server before ordering to ensure the discount is applied correctly.

These promotions are valid exclusively for dine-in orders. They cannot be used for takeout, delivery, or drive-thru orders. Additionally, offers cannot be combined with other promotions, discounts, or special pricing events. Guests must adhere to the expiration date listed on the coupon, which is commonly set at 14 to 30 days from the date of issue. Attempting to redeem an expired coupon or violating the terms of service may result in the offer being declined.

Birthday Rewards and Special Occasions

Texas Roadhouse enhances the dining experience for VIP Club members by offering birthday rewards. Members who provide their date of birth during registration receive a coupon around their birthday month. This coupon typically includes a free appetizer or a dessert. Like the welcome gift, the birthday reward requires an entrée purchase and is subject to expiration, commonly valid for 30 days.

In addition to food rewards, Texas Roadhouse is famous for its "Birthday Saddle" tradition. This involves the birthday guest being seated on a saddle and paraded through the restaurant while the staff cheers. This tradition serves as a form of entertainment and celebration, distinct from the tangible food rewards but contributing to the overall birthday experience. Some locations may also offer discounts on the meal or complimentary desserts beyond the VIP Club reward, though these are subject to local policies.

Local Promotions and Manager Offers

Individual Texas Roadhouse locations may distribute free appetizer coupons outside of national campaigns. These local promotions often occur during community fundraisers, school nights, or as customer service recovery gestures after long waits or service issues. They may also be part of holiday giveaways or loyalty thank-you cards. These coupons function under the same terms as national offers—requiring an entrée purchase and valid for dine-in—but are managed at the store level. Availability is not guaranteed nationwide and depends on the discretion of local management.
